Mixing supplements with prescription meds can feel like a gamble. When it comes to L-Tryptophan is an essential amino acid that serves as the sole biochemical precursor to serotonin in the human brain, the stakes are higher than your average vitamin. Because this amino acid directly fuels the production of serotonin, taking it alongside medications that also manipulate serotonin can lead to a dangerous "overlap."
If you're using antidepressants to manage your mood, you might be tempted to add tryptophan to help with sleep or a lingering "fog." But here is the reality: adding more fuel (tryptophan) to a system that's already designed to keep more fuel in the tank (like an SSRI) can cause a systemic overflow. This isn't just about a mild side effect; in extreme cases, it can lead to a medical emergency known as serotonin syndrome. Understanding how these two interact is the difference between a helpful supplement and a hospital visit.
To understand the risk, you first have to understand the assembly line. Your brain doesn't just "have" serotonin; it builds it. Serotonin (also known as 5-HT) is created through a two-step process. First, L-tryptophan is converted into 5-hydroxytryptophan by an enzyme called tryptophan hydroxylase. Then, it is converted into active serotonin.
The amount of serotonin your brain produces is directly tied to how much tryptophan is floating in your plasma. If you flood your system with supplemental tryptophan, you provide more raw material for the brain to churn out serotonin. For a healthy person, this might just mean a better night's sleep. But for someone on a serotonergic medication, the brain is already struggling to balance these levels, and the extra supply can push the system over the edge.
Not all antidepressants are created equal. Some target serotonin specifically, while others focus on dopamine or norepinephrine. The danger level changes depending on which class of drug you are taking.
| Drug Class | Examples | Interaction Level | Primary Mechanism |
|---|---|---|---|
| SSRIs | Fluoxetine, Sertraline | High | Blocks serotonin reuptake; increases synaptic levels. |
| MAOIs | Phenelzine, Tranylcypromine | Critical/Dangerous | Prevents serotonin breakdown entirely. |
| TCAs | Amitriptyline, Desipramine | Moderate to High | Mixed action; often enhances tryptophan response. |
| NDRIs | Bupropion | Low | Targets dopamine and norepinephrine, not serotonin. |
For example, research shows that people on Selective Serotonin Reuptake Inhibitors (SSRIs) have a much higher risk of relapse or adverse reactions when their tryptophan levels are manipulated compared to those on drugs like bupropion. Why? Because bupropion doesn't touch the serotonin system. If you're on a non-serotonergic drug, the "overlap" isn't there, making the interaction far less likely.
When you combine L-tryptophan with an SSRI or MAOI, you risk Serotonin Syndrome, a condition where your body has too much serotonin. This isn't a subtle mood shift; it's a physical crisis. It usually happens quickly-often within hours of taking a high dose of a supplement while on medication.

Despite the risks, some doctors do use tryptophan as an "augmentation strategy." This means they use it to boost a medication that isn't working well enough on its own. However, they don't just throw a pill at the patient; there is a very specific protocol to keep the patient safe.
Medical guidelines typically suggest a therapeutic trial of 1-3g per day over 4-6 weeks. But the key is monitoring. Clinicians often check plasma tryptophan levels at week 2 and week 4 to ensure the concentration stays within the therapeutic range of 80-120 μmol/L. If the levels spike too high, the risk of toxicity skyrockets.
Another critical rule is the "washout period." If you are switching from one serotonergic drug to another, doctors often require a 7-10 day gap. Trying to start tryptophan during this transition period can be dangerous because your brain's chemistry is already in flux.
While we focus on safety, it's worth mentioning that the scientific community is currently fighting over whether the "serotonin theory" of depression is even correct. For decades, we believed depression was caused by a simple lack of serotonin. Tryptophan supplements were seen as a way to "fill the gap."
However, a massive 2022 umbrella review involving over 116,000 participants challenged this. The researchers found no consistent evidence that low serotonin levels cause depression. This has shifted the conversation. New research suggests that the kynurenine pathway-how tryptophan is broken down into other metabolites-might be more important than the serotonin itself. In short, the "fuel" (tryptophan) might be doing something entirely different in your brain than we originally thought, which makes self-supplementing even riskier because we don't fully understand all the pathways involved.

It is generally discouraged without a doctor's supervision. Because both SSRIs and L-Tryptophan increase serotonin levels, combining them increases the risk of Serotonin Syndrome. While some people use low doses (500mg) for sleep, the risk of a severe interaction outweighs the benefit for many.
For healthy adults not on medication, the European Food Safety Authority suggests a limit of 5g per day. However, for those on antidepressants, even 1,000mg can be risky. Always consult a professional to determine a dose based on your specific medication and blood chemistry.
Symptoms usually appear very quickly, often within a few hours of taking a new medication or increasing a supplement dose. If you experience rapid heart rate, shivering, and confusion shortly after taking L-Tryptophan, seek emergency medical care immediately.

L-Tryptophan is the raw amino acid that must be converted into 5-HTP by the enzyme tryptophan hydroxylase. 5-HTP skips this first step and goes directly toward serotonin production. This makes 5-HTP potentially more potent and even riskier when combined with antidepressants.
